1、仿真机器人足球信息工程学院罗忠文Email: Homepage: http:/ 引论: 安装程序 基于 LINGO语言的开发 平台运行机制 基于 VC+语言的开发 总体开发流程安装程序 点击下一步,下一步 程序在什么地方: C盘相关目录 一个是在 STRATEGY 另一个是在 PROGRAM FILE下 玩一下基于 LINGO的程序 (Blue) global B1,B2,B3,B4,B5,ball on strategyB Velocity(B1,0,0) Velocity(B2,0,0) Velocity(B3,0,0) Velocity(B4,0,0) Velocity(B5,0,0)
2、end strategyB基于 LINGO的程序 (0.0) global y1,y2,y3,y4,y5,ball on strategyY Velocity(y1,0,0) Velocity(y2,0,0) Velocity(y3,0,0) Velocity(y4,0,0) Velocity(y5,0,0) end strategyY基于 LINGO的程序 (0.1) global y1,y2,y3,y4,y5,ball on strategyY Velocity(y1,0,0) Velocity(y2,0,0) Velocity(y3,0,0) Velocity(y4,5,5) (左前锋)
3、 Velocity(y5,5,0) end strategyY基于 LINGO的程序 (0.2) global y1,y2,y3,y4,y5,ball on strategyY Velocity(y1,5,5) 方向问题 Velocity(y2,0,0) Velocity(y3,0,0) Velocity(y4,5,5) Velocity(y5,5,0) end strategyY基于 LINGO的程序 (1.0) global y1,y2,y3,y4,y5,ball on strategyY Gaolie(y1) Velocity(y2,0,0) Velocity(y3,0,0) Veloc
4、ity(y4,0,0) Velocity(y5,0,0) end strategyY on Gaolie(whichBot) vl=5 vr=5 Velocity(whichBot,vl,vr) end Gaolie基于 LINGO的程序 (1.1) global y1,y2,y3,y4,y5,ball on strategyY Gaolie(y1) Velocity(y2,0,0) Velocity(y3,0,0) Velocity(y4,0,0) Velocity(y5,0,0) end strategyY on Gaolie(whichBot) vl=Ball.y-whichBot.po
5、s.y vr=Ball.y-whichBot.pos.y Velocity(whichBot,vl,vr) end Gaolie基于 LINGO的程序 (1.2) global y1,y2,y3,y4,y5,ball on strategyY Gaolie(y1) Velocity(y2,0,0) Velocity(y3,0,0) Velocity(y4,0,0) Velocity(y5,0,0) end strategyY on Gaolie(whichBot) vl=Ball.y-whichBot.pos.y vr=Ball.y-whichBot.pos.y -校正角度 - tR = whichBot.rot.z if tR 360.001 then tR = tR - 360 if tR 90.5 then vl = vl + abs(tR - 90) else if tR 89.5 then vr = vr + abs(tR - 90) end if - Velocity(whichBot,vl,vr) end Gaolie